Jinshajiang Wudongde Bridge
乌东德金沙江特大桥
Hemenkou, Sichuan, China
(1,575) feet high / (480) meters high
3,871 foot span / 1,180 meter span
2026


The Jinshajiang Wudongde Bridge is one of China's highest suspension bridges with a deck almost 500 meters above the original level of the Jinshajiang River. The main span of 1,180 meters is supported by towers as tall as 297 meters. The crossing spans over the deep waters of the Wudongde Dam reservoir that extends for dozens of kilometers along China's famous Jinshajiang (Yangtze River). The full reservoir surface is approximately 145 meters above the original 830 meter level of the Jinshajiang River.

The Wudongde Bridge is the main project along the Huili-Luquan Expressway that goes from the G4216 Yibin-Panzhihua Expressway in Huidong to the Wudongde-Luquan Expressway in Yunnan Province.
